Itchy Dog’s Dry Skin Remedies!

This will help your vet get familiar with your dogs case so that potential problems can be prevented before they flare up. Some dog breeds can be susceptible to dry skin and other skin conditions. Although this option costs money, you save more by helping keep a small problem from becoming a much more expensive issue later on.

Dog breeds that may tend to develop skin problems like dry, itchy skin are:

  • Golden Retrievers- due to their thick coat
  • Spaniels- prone to ear and lip fold infections
  • Standard Poodle- due to granulomatous sebaceous adenitis, which is hereditary
  • Chinese Shar-peis- develop skin irritation, especially due to allergies
  • American Bulldogs- may develop rare condition named canine ichthyosiform dermatoses as well as food allergies
  • Doberman Pinschers- commonly develop hypothyroidism
  • English Bulldogs- multiple skin folds can lead to skin irritation and diseases
  • Labrador Retrievers- may develop allergies for various reasons
  • Pit Bull Terriers- may come down with parasites such as Demodex mites within hair follicles due to their weak immune system

If your dog belongs to any of these mentioned breeds, you will want to be extra careful with their care. That is why you need a vet that is familiar with the breed and its tendencies to have skin problems. If your current vet is unfamiliar with such health problems, ask to be referred to a vet with more experience in these matters.

What Can Happen If You Dont Treat Your Dogs Dry Skin

Owners that dont look after their dogs skin put their pet at risk of developing discomfort, pain, and serious illnesses. Dandruff could turn into raw skin, minor pimples could burst and become infected, or a fungal infection might spread across multiple pets. These are some common skin diseases in dogs:

  • Yeast infection: a fungal infection that usually affects the eyes or ears
  • Folliculitis: a bacterial infection that causes sores, bumps, and scabs on the skin
  • Impetigo: another bacterial infection that usually affects puppies and can cause blisters
  • Seborrhea: a genetic disease that results in greasy skin prone to scaling
  • Ringworm: a condition caused by a fungus, not a worm, which can cause circular lesions

This doesnt mean a dog should be bathed five times a day either, as excessive grooming removes the natural oils meant to protect the skin. A healthy balance is the best thing for your pets overall well-being. Avoid allergens, keep your furry friend clean and flea-free, and feed it a proper diet to minimize the risk of infection.

When do you know its time to see a veterinarian? Bleeding, bumps, growths, rashes, foul odors, and redness are all signs that you should consult an animal expert. Above all, your dogs body language is the best indicator when its time for a trip to the vet!

Can You Use Petroleum Jelly or Baby Lotion for Dry Skin in Dogs?

Petroleum jelly and baby lotion are touted as good moisturizing solutions for dry skin and rashes. But is it also a great skin moisturizer for dogs?

Well, the answer is NO. Petroleum jelly and baby lotion products are not intended for dogs, so they are not technically 100% pet safe. The products may contain chemicals and ingredients that can be harmful to your dog. They can also contain fragrances that can irritate your dogs skin.

Additionally, while petroleum jelly and baby lotion are not toxic, they can cause diarrhea or upset stomach if licked by your pup. It can also be disturbing to realize that your dog is consuming a lot of petroleum jelly, a derivative of oil refining.

Simply put, however tempting, using these products can pose certain risks to your dog. So avoid them or check with your vet ahead of time.

Can You Use Human Lotion on Dogs for Dry Skin?

Unfortunately, you cannot just use your own human lotion on the dog as our moisturizers contain potentially harmful chemicals and ingredients. Dogs are likely to lick topical treatments off their nose and paws, so any skin-soothing product you use should be 100% dog safe.

Are The Dry Skin Supplements Going To Make My Dog Sick

If you are in a hurry and give too many supplements to your dog, there can be problems. Excessive fatty acids can cause loose stools, and too much coconut oil or olive oil will make a dog fat.

Try switching your dog’s diet first. Bathe in colloidal oatmeal. As long as everything is okay, use coconut oil on the skin and follow directions. If you do not notice any problems with this regimen, you can add fish oil to their diet once a day, use apple cider vinegar the next day, and then vitamin E the following day. If your dog has problems with any of the supplements, you will know which one is causing the problem and can stop administering it immediately.

Always Observe What You Are Feeding Your Dog

Some dogs can be sensitive to the kind of food that you are feeding them. For example, your dog might be allergic to their food, as discussed earlier. Some dog food brands are not nutritious enough for your dog, even when it is still a puppy. To avoid a flare-up of a dry skin condition, always give them dog food that is nutritious enough for them.

Some people also make the mistake of giving people-grade food as dog food for dogs. This can be problematic since some dogs are allergic to some food usually consumed by people. This may translate to dry skin or even itchiness. So, to avoid creating problems for your dogs, it is best to feed them dog food that your vet would approve of.

Use A Homemade Moisturizer

The problem with treating dry skin with cream is that dogs often lick it off. Pure coconut oil is the best option because it will still improve your dog’s coat quality even if he licks it off. If you want to try something else, oatmeal paste is an alternative moisturizer that will not affect your dog’s gastrointestinal system. Like oatmeal shampoo, the paste contains saponins that will clean the skin down to the pores. Here’s how to use oatmeal paste:

  • Combine half oatmeal and half water
  • Mix it up until it is thick
  • Apply it and sit with your dog for about 15 minutes
  • Remove it with clean tap water

    How To Tell If Your Dog Has Dry Skin

    Symptoms of doggie dry skin are not that far off from how our human dry skin shows up. But unlike us, dogs can’t just slather on lotion when winter weather chaps their epidermis! They need your help in noticing the signs of dryness, so you can address with vet-approved treatments and solutions.

    Watch for visual clues that may mean your dog has dry skin, like itching, dandruff or flaky skin, pimple-like lesions, and even hair loss. Other signs that could mean your dog’s dealing with dryness: excessive scratching, licking, or biting at their skin. It’s also possible your pup will try to rub their face and body against furniture or the rug to get a good scratch in.

    If you notice your dog exhibit these symptoms, talk with your vet. They’ll be able to help determine the cause of their itchy skin and recommend treatment options if needed.
